Education & Community Snapshot in Edgewood, Fort Lauderdale, FL

Neighborhood-level factors that shape the learning environment around local schools.

Community Factors

Edgewood, Fort Lauderdale, FL has a total population of 3,499 with 16% of that population attending schools. The adult high school graduation rate is 93%, and 29% of adults have a bachelor’s degree or higher.
